Key Responsibilities

  • Strategic planning and management of military supply chains for equipment, personnel, and resources for military logistic operations. Ensure the timely and safe delivery of supplies.
  • Utilize advanced software platforms such as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) and Geographic Information Systems (GIS) to streamline supply chain management and asset tracking. All asset and supply records are accurate.
  • Handle complex logistical tasks efficiently. Coordinate with different military units and departments to understand their needs and provide timely logistics support when required. Ensure all units receive the right supplies when needed.
  • Identify potential risks such as supply delays, security threats, or environmental challenges. Regular updates and reports to senior officers about logistics status, challenges, and progress for better decision-making.
  • Make sure all the logistics activities comply with the UAE’s military rules, regulations, and legal protocols. Always be ready for a quick adjustment to the military logistics plan during an unexpected situation.
  • Always have backup plans and strategies to minimize disruptions in logistic operations. Share innovative solutions and approaches for improving military logistical procedures.

Requirements

  • Candidates should have a Bachelor’s deg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, or Business Administration.
  • At least 3-5+ years of UAE or GCC regional work experience within a logistics organization or working with military stakeholders.
  • Proficiency in inventory control, preparing reports, analyzing logistics data, and efficient management of supply chains.
  • Knowledge of the UAE Ministry of Defence policies, security procedures, and documentation standards.
  • Strong communication skills for coordination, problem-solving mindset, attention to detail, and time management.
  • Candidates must have experience using ERP systems such as SAP or Oracle, Microsoft Excel, and reporting tools.
